Why Health and Welfare Services Managers Are in Demand in Australia
Australia’s healthcare and welfare sectors are essential to the country’s well-being, supporting the community’s health, education, and welfare services. With an aging population and increasing demand for healthcare and social services, the need for qualified Health and Welfare Services Managers has never been greater. These professionals play a key role in planning, coordinating, and managing healthcare or welfare services, making them critical to the efficient operation of hospitals, aged care centers, and welfare organizations.
As a result, Australia has listed Health and Welfare Services Managers on the Medium and Long-term Strategic Skills List (MLTSSL), allowing professionals in this field to apply for several skilled migration visas that lead to permanent residency.
Visa Pathways to Permanent Residency for Health and Welfare Services Managers
There are multiple visa options for Health and Welfare Services Managers who wish to obtain permanent residency in Australia. The most common visa pathways include:
- Skilled Independent Visa (Subclass 189)
- This is a points-based visa that does not require employer sponsorship or a state/territory nomination. Applicants must meet the required points based on factors such as age, education, work experience, and English proficiency.
- Skilled Nominated Visa (Subclass 190)
- This permanent visa requires nomination by an Australian state or territory. The nomination can provide additional points, increasing your chances of obtaining a visa. Health and Welfare Services Managers are currently in demand across various Australian states and territories.
- Skilled Work Regional (Provisional) Visa (Subclass 491)
- This is a temporary visa that allows individuals to live and work in regional Australia for up to five years, with a pathway to permanent residency after meeting certain criteria.
- Employer-Sponsored Visas
- In some cases, employers in Australia may sponsor qualified Health and Welfare Services Managers under the Employer Nomination Scheme (Subclass 186), which also leads to permanent residency.
Eligibility Criteria
To qualify for permanent residency as a Health and Welfare Services Manager, you need to meet the following criteria:
- Relevant Qualification: You must have a degree in health, welfare, or a related field.
- Work Experience: At least two years of post-qualification experience in a management role in health or welfare services.
- Age: You must be below the age of 44.
- English Language Proficiency: An exceptional command of the English language is required, proven through an IELTS or similar English language test.
